I got one in the mail for down here in San Diego, My boyfriend, a friend and me went. I liked it a lot I thought it was fun. We got to drive an H2 up a like 10 foot hill then like on a side of a hill, it was crazy cuz if you look to the side the floor is right there. The H2 and the Corvette are the only cars that someone from the show rides with you. They feed you too, I’d recommend it and I think you can take as many people with you as you want.
